CAD二次开发软件是指为增强计算机辅助设计(CAD)软件的功能和用户体验,由开发人员或第三方提供的定制软件。这类软件通常允许用户根据特定的需求对CAD软件进行扩展,包括添加新的功能、优化界面、提高性能等。以下是一些关于CAD二次开发软件如何增强功能与用户体验的内容:
1. 定制化工具和插件:二次开发软件可以创建各种定制化的工具和插件,以满足特定行业或领域的特殊需求。例如,建筑工程师可能需要一个专门用于建筑设计的插件,而机械工程师可能需要一个专注于机械设计的插件。这些定制化的工具和插件可以提高用户的工作效率,减少重复性工作,并确保软件能够满足特定行业的需求。
2. 集成其他软件:二次开发软件可以将CAD与其他软件集成在一起,提供更丰富的功能。例如,将CAD与项目管理软件集成,可以自动生成项目计划和报告;将CAD与3D建模软件集成,可以快速创建复杂的三维模型。这种集成可以提高工作效率,减少错误,并使工作流程更加顺畅。
3. 数据交换与共享:二次开发软件可以帮助用户轻松地在不同的CAD软件之间交换和共享数据。这可以包括不同版本的CAD文件、图纸、注释等。通过使用二次开发软件,用户可以确保数据的一致性和准确性,并避免因数据不兼容而导致的问题。
4. 云存储与协作:随着云计算技术的发展,二次开发软件可以提供云存储和协作功能,使用户可以随时随地访问和编辑CAD文件。这可以包括实时协作、版本控制、权限管理等功能。通过使用云存储和协作功能,用户可以更好地管理项目,并确保团队成员之间的数据一致性。
5. 教育和培训:二次开发软件还可以提供教育和培训功能,帮助用户学习如何使用CAD软件。这可以包括教程、示例、模拟操作等。通过使用教育和培训功能,用户可以更快地掌握CAD软件的使用技巧,并提高他们的技能水平。
6. 性能优化:二次开发软件还可以对CAD软件进行性能优化,以提高其运行速度和稳定性。这可以包括优化算法、减少内存占用、提高渲染速度等。通过使用性能优化功能,用户可以获得更好的用户体验,并提高工作效率。
7. 安全性与可靠性:二次开发软件还可以提供安全性和可靠性保障,以确保用户的数据安全和软件的稳定性。这可以包括加密技术、备份与恢复、故障检测与修复等功能。通过使用安全性和可靠性保障功能,用户可以确保他们的数据不会丢失,并且软件能够正常运行。
8. 跨平台支持:二次开发软件还可以提供跨平台支持,使用户能够在多种操作系统和设备上使用CAD软件。这可以包括Windows、macOS、Linux等操作系统,以及不同的硬件设备,如PC、平板、手机等。通过使用跨平台支持功能,用户可以更方便地在不同环境中使用CAD软件。
9. 自定义外观与主题:二次开发软件还可以提供自定义外观与主题功能,使用户可以根据自己的喜好设置软件的外观和主题。这可以包括颜色方案、字体选择、图标样式等。通过使用自定义外观与主题功能,用户可以创建一个个性化的工作空间,并提高他们的工作效率。
10. 持续更新与维护:二次开发软件通常会提供持续更新与维护服务,以修复漏洞、增加新功能和改进性能。这可以确保软件始终处于最佳状态,并满足用户的需求。通过使用持续更新与维护服务,用户可以确保他们使用的CAD软件始终保持最新状态。
总之,CAD二次开发软件通过提供定制化的工具和插件、集成其他软件、数据交换与共享、云存储与协作、教育和培训、性能优化、安全性与可靠性、跨平台支持、自定义外观与主题以及持续更新与维护等功能,可以显著增强CAD功能与用户体验。这些功能可以帮助用户更好地利用CAD软件,提高工作效率,并满足特定行业的需求。